Kerry Lynn George's Obituary
Kerry Lynn George, age 64, of Fayetteville, Arkansas, passed away Sunday, April 19, 2020 at the Willard Walker Hospice House. She was born on January 24, 1956 in Springdale, Arkansas to James and Betty (Kirsch) George. She was preceded in death by her parents.
Kerry was a lifelong resident of Fayetteville and graduated from Fayetteville High School in 1974. She was a graduate of the University of Arkansas where she earned a degree in Special Education. Kerry received her Master’s degree from Syracuse University specializing in autism. She dedicated her life to teaching and serving children with special needs in Syracuse, New York, the Richardson Center in Fayetteville and Elmdale Elementary in Springdale where she also taught general education before her retirement. Kerry was one of the founding group of mothers and long-term board members of the Arkansas Support Network, a nonprofit providing services to individuals and families with children with disabilities. Kerry was a member of the Mt. Comfort Church of Christ in Fayetteville. Her greatest joys in life were her daughter, Amanda, her school children and her family. She had a kind and generous heart always putting others needs before her own. She touched many lives and will be sorely missed.
She is survived by her daughter Amanda George, sister Kimberly Graves (Chris), brother Kevin George (Patricia), nieces Alyssa Graves (Rex), Audra Graves and nephew Andrew Graves (Nakita).
